Directions:
Preheat oven to 375 degrees.Cream together softened butter and sugar.
Fold in the Blueberries and pour into a greased 9-in square baking pan.
Next your going to make the topping. In a medium sized bowl combine the sugar,flour and cinnamon.
Cut in the butter until your mixture becomes crumbly. You also want to make sure that your butter is cold otherwise it will make the mix creamy instead of crumbly.
Here is what the mixture should look like.
Now sprinkle this mixture over the blueberry mixture
Bake at 375 degrees for 40-45 minutes or until you can stick a toothpick through the middle and it comes out clean. It took me about 45 minutes to fully cook.
